'Any malevolent attempt will not affect fraternal relations with Egypt'

General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Crown Prince of Abu Dhabi and Deputy Supreme Commander of the UAE Armed Forces, has stressed that the deep historical relations between the United Arab Emirates (UAE) and the Arab Republic of Egypt are a source of pride to the leaderships and peoples of the two countries and that any malevolent attempt will not affect the strong and growing fraternal relations.
 
This came during a telephone call General Mohamed received from President Abdel Fattah El Sisi of Egypt, when Sheikh Mohamed reiterated the UAE's support for Egypt's leadership, government and people in their quest for stability and security and to support efforts of the development process to meet the aspirations and interests of the brotherly Egyptian people.
 
Sheikh Mohamed affirmed that the UAE is following this approach out of its belief in Egypt's central and historical role, as it is considered the valve for the stability and safety of the whole region.
 
General Mohamed expressed his full confidence in the ability of the Egyptian people and their leadership to face all the challenges and move forward in the way of success and achieve security, stability and progress.
 
The Egyptian President commended UAE's stances, under the leadership of President His Highness Sheikh Khalifa bin Zayed Al Nahyan, supporting Egypt and its people, highlighting the UAE's special place among the Egyptian people.
 
The Egyptian President also stressed the strong relations between the two countries, which have continued through the noble Emirati stances, as established by the late Sheikh Zayed bin Sultan Al Nahyan, that will not be forgotten by the Egyptian people, noting that these strong relations will not be affected by any tendentious attempts aiming at destabilising regional stability and the unity of the Arab nation.
 
The call touched on the distinguished brotherly relations between the two countries and aspects of ongoing cooperation in addition to exchanging views on developments in the region and issues of mutual concern.

 
UAE Air Forces' F-16 squadron arrives in Jordan

 
The UAE Air Force and Air Defence's F-16 Squadron, ordered to be stationed in Jordan by His Highness General Sheikh Mohamed bin Zayed Al Nahyan, Crown Prince of Abu Dhabi and Deputy Supreme Commander of the UAE Armed Forces, arrived here today.
 
The initiative expresses the stance of the people, the government and the leadership of the UAE with fraternal Jordan at all levels and in all arenas, and reaffirms the UAE's unwavering and constant solidarity with Jordan and its leading role and immense sacrifices for the security and stability of the region and in support of the military efforts of the Jordanian Armed Forces, the Jordan Arab Army, and their effective participation in the Global Coalition to Counter ISIL (Daesh).
 
The UAE's initiative to support Jordan's official and popular stance emanates from its deep belief in the need for collection Arab cooperation to eliminate terrorism, through actions and words, and bolster the security, stability and moderation of the nation by collectively encountering these terrorist gangs and their misleading ideology and brutal practices.
 
Upon arrival at a Jordanian airbase, the UAE force was received by the airbase commander who welcomed them and praised in a statement the historic ties between the UAE and Jordan, thanks to their leadership's support.
 
He also lauded the UAE's fraternal stances towards Jordan and pledged provision of all facilities to the UAE force by Jordan Arab Army throughout their mission.
 
Immediately after the leadership's order to station the F-16 Squadron in Jordan, the UAE Air Force and Air Defence proceeded with equipping the squadron with pilots, technicians, equipment, aerial fuelling aircraft and the C-14 aircraft for strategic airlift.
 
The UAE Air Force and Air Defence's Airbus military aerial refueling conducted an air-to-air refueling mission en-route to Jordan.
 
The UAE Air Force and Air Defence is credited with abilities for in-theatre strategic and speedy transportation, thanks to its fleet of modern fighters and strategic transportation aircraft.
 
Colonel Pilot Saeed Hassan, Commander of the UAE Force in Jordan, offered condolences to the Kingdom on the death of martyr and hero, Moaz al-Kasasbeh. He affirmed the Force's readiness to conduct missions in coordination with the Jordanian Armed Forces.
 
"Our presence in Jordan is aimed at offering support to Jordan Arab Army in encountering Dae'sh terrorist group and providing all forms of operational support," he said.
 
"We thank our wise leadership for selecting us to carry out this mission. We represent the leadership, the government and the people of the UAE and are determined to affirm our solidarity with and stand by the leadership, the government and the people of Jordan through our effective participation in the global coalition to counter Dae'sh," he added.
